Looking … The C Major 7 chord (also written as C Maj 7) contains the notes C, E, G and B. It is produced by taking the root, 3rd, 5th and 7th of the C Major scale. It is essentially a C Major chord, with the 7th note of the Major scale added. The C Major 7 chord is a very popular chord. It is the first chord in the key of C Major, which is arguably the ...

The E major chord uses all six strings of the guitar, but there are only three different notes being played: E, B, E, G#, B, E. Put them in music-alphabetical order starting with the root, and you have E, G#, B. Whenever you have any combination of E, G#, and B, in whatever order on the guitar, you have an E major chord! G. 1 of 27. G7. 1 of 41. Am. 1 of 22. B7. 1 of 26. Dm. 1 of 17. A. 1 of 23. D. ... Please rate this tab . In order to know if a chord is major or minor we just need to look at its third. If the distance between the root and the third is 4 semitones we will have a major chord (or major triad because we are using 3 notes).
